linux服务器如何添加用户名和密码
-
在Linux服务器上添加用户名和密码是一项基本操作。下面是在Linux服务器上添加用户名和密码的步骤:
-
打开终端或使用SSH登录到Linux服务器。
-
以 root 用户或拥有 sudo 权限的用户登录,以便执行需要的操作。
-
使用以下命令添加新用户:
sudo adduser username其中,
username为你想要添加的用户名。按照提示输入用户的详细信息,如密码、全名、电话等。- 设置用户密码:
sudo passwd username这会提示你输入新密码并确认密码。请确保密码安全性较高,最好包含大小写字母、数字和特殊字符。
- 管理用户组(可选):
Linux服务器中的用户可以归属于一个或多个用户组。你可以使用以下命令将用户添加到特定的用户组中:
sudo usermod -aG groupname username其中,
groupname是要添加用户至其内的用户组的名称。- 配置用户的权限(可选):
你可以使用sudo命令来授予用户特定的权限,以便他们可以在系统上执行特定的操作。
首先,打开 sudoers 文件:
sudo visudo在文件末尾添加以下内容(假设你的用户名为
username):username ALL=(ALL:ALL) ALL保存并退出文件。
- 完成上述操作后,用户就已成功添加到Linux服务器上。
请注意,添加用户和设置密码是在服务器上进行身份验证和访问控制的重要一步。务必保持密码的机密性,并定期更换密码以提高安全性。
1年前 -
-
在Linux服务器上添加用户名和密码非常简单。以下是添加用户名和密码的步骤:
-
登录到Linux服务器:使用SSH客户端(例如PuTTY)连接到服务器,输入服务器的IP地址和登录凭证(用户名和密码)进行登录。
-
切换到root用户:在登录后,切换到root用户,以便有足够的权限进行添加用户和设置密码的操作。可以使用以下命令:
sudo su - -
添加用户:使用以下命令添加一个新的用户:
useradd <用户名>例如,添加一个名为"testuser"的用户:
useradd testuser -
设置密码:使用以下命令为新用户设置密码:
passwd <用户名>例如,为用户名为"testuser"的用户设置密码:
passwd testuser -
输入并确认密码:根据提示输入新用户的密码,然后再次确认密码。注意,密码输入时不会显示任何字符。
-
测试登录:使用新添加的用户名和密码尝试登录到服务器,确保登录成功。
请注意,设置密码时应遵循安全最佳实践,使用强密码并不定期更改密码。此外,建议使用具有有限权限的用户进行常规操作,而不是使用root用户执行操作。
1年前 -
-
在Linux服务器上添加用户名和密码可以通过以下步骤完成:
-
打开终端或远程登录到服务器。使用具有管理权限的用户账号登录。
-
使用以下命令添加新用户:
sudo adduser username其中,username为新用户的用户名。执行此命令后,系统会提示您输入新用户的密码和一些其他详细信息。按照提示输入并确认密码。
-
(可选)如果需要为新用户分配管理员权限,可以将其添加到sudo用户组中:
sudo usermod -aG sudo username替换username为新用户名。
-
(可选)如果需要限制用户的登录时间或其他特定权限,可以编辑/etc/security/time.conf文件:
sudo nano /etc/security/time.conf按照文件中的注释,添加或修改相应的规则。
-
使用以下命令为新用户设置密码:
sudo passwd username替换username为新用户名。
-
(可选)如果需要为用户设置额外的权限或更改其他设置,可以编辑/etc/sudoers文件:
sudo visudo在打开的文本编辑器中,进行相应的更改。请务必小心编辑此文件,避免导致系统安全漏洞。
-
完成上述步骤后,新用户就已成功添加到Linux服务器上。您可以使用以下命令测试新用户的登录:
su - username替换username为新用户名。系统会要求您输入帐户的密码进行验证。
注意事项:
- 添加新用户时,请确保使用安全的密码策略,并遵循最佳实践。
- 确保用户只获得必要的权限,以提高服务器的安全性。
- 尽量使用ssh密钥进行远程登录,而不是密码登录。
- 定期检查并更新用户的密码,以确保服务器的安全性。
1年前 -